JUABTK YSP-CU4300/YSP-CU3300 English Additional Features ❑ The transmission of 4K (60 Hz and 50 Hz) signals via HDMI cables is now possible. ❑ The Eco function (page 41 in the Owner's Manual) can be set to one of the following three options. ECO OFF ECO 1 ECO 2 This unit automatically turns off when no operations are performed for the - specified period of time. 8 hours 3 hours This unit automatically turns off automatically when there has been no audio from the playback device for the - specified period of time. 20 minutes* This unit automatically turns off when this unit is set to output audio from the TV with - the HDMI control function. The front panel display turns off, and the brightness of STATUS and SURROUND - indicators is minimized. This unit turns on in accordance This unit automatically turns on when the iPod to which the YIT-W12TX is connected starts playing. with the iPod INTERLOCK setting (page 64 in the Owner's Manual for North America model, or page 66 in the Owner's Manual for other - models). * When YIT or HDMI1-4 is selected as the input source. Switching the Eco function setting Press the ECO key repeatedly. The setting changes as follows: ECO OFF ➝ ECO 1 ➝ ECO 2 ➝ ECO OFF ECO 1 is the default setting for U.K. model, and ECO OFF for other models respectively. ❑ Standby Power Consumption values have been changed (for U.K. and European models).
